I believe that the Facebook app would be running the background for this to work and with a stable connection to internet. With Wi-Fi sleep mode on devices currently this isn't possible. With the app constantly running, the user wants to be notified by either a ringtone, buzz, etc when a new friend request, message or notification is received.

As apps can't reliably run in the background the cost of this new feature is high: FB needs to add Push Notifications; costly FxOS-only feature addition.
As a temporary solution that could actually bring up notifications when running in the background; but that is not reliable (the background process could be killed any time) and might be perceived as buggy as the current state without notifications.
